A sniper fires a bullet at 120 m/s at 30° above the horizontal from the roof top of a 35 m high parking garage. If the bullet strikes the level ground beside the parking garage:
a) How long was the bullet in the air?
b) How far from the base of the parking garage did the bullet land?
c) At what angle did the bullet land?
